What are cookies?
Cookies are small pieces of data stored in text les that are saved on your computer or
other devices when websites are loaded in a browser. They are widely used to
remember you and your preferences, either for a single visit (through a "session cookie")
or for multiple repeat visits (using a "persistent cookie").
Session cookies are temporary cookies that are used during the course of your visit to
the Website, and they expire when you close the web browser.
Persistent cookies are used to remember your preferences within our Website and
remain on your desktop or mobile device even after you close your browser or restart
your computer. They ensure a consistent and eicient experience for you while visiting
the Website and Services.
Cookies may be set by the Website ("rst-party cookies"), or by third parties, such as
those who serve content or provide advertising or analytics services on the Website
("third party cookies"). These third parties can recognise you when you visit our website
